firmware-smmstore is a Rust-based application for compacting SMMSTOREv1,
which we no longer use. After commit af955613e0 ("models: Enable
SMMSTOREv2 in coreboot") it is no longer needed.

Avoid overdraw with external devices attached by limiting PL4 well below
what the provided chargers can handle (90W).

Some coreboot submodules have their update strategy set to "none". They
will not be cloned/updated unless `--checkout` is specified.
Fixes building after cloning firmware-open and running `deps.sh`.
